WebNov 3, 2015 · Thank you! It turns out that IntelliJ makes a poor choice about what coverage you want to see when you choose to only run one test. It creates a new Run Configuration when you choose to run only one test class or one package of test classes. It defaults to only recording coverage for classes that are in the same package as the test. WebDec 18, 2024 · As of IntelliJ 2024.1.1, it appears very basic regex is accepted. In my own project, the package com.foo.bar.service.* is included in the coverage options. Sadly, this includes all the test classes as well, which I want excluded from the report. To exclude those test classes, add one of them manually.
